multiple choice 1 point a patient is to receive 5 mg of a medication. each tablet comes in an available dosage of 0.625 mg. how many tablets should the nurse administer? 4 12 16 8
Step1: Set up division formula
We need to find out how many 0.625 - mg tablets are in 5 mg. Use the division formula $n=\frac{total\ dosage}{dosage\ per\ tablet}$, where $n$ is the number of tablets, the total dosage is 5 mg and the dosage per tablet is 0.625 mg. So $n = \frac{5}{0.625}$.
Step2: Perform the division
$\frac{5}{0.625}=\frac{5}{\frac{625}{1000}}=5\times\frac{1000}{625}=\frac{5000}{625} = 8$.
